What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Flooring Contractors?

Answer Engine Optimization is the practice of structuring your website content so that AI tools, voice assistants, and Google’s featured snippets can extract a clear, accurate answer from your pages and serve it directly to a user. Where traditional SEO targets ranking positions, AEO targets the answer itself — the zero-click result, the spoken reply from a smart speaker, the AI overview at the top of a Google results page.

For a flooring company, this matters because most purchase-intent searches are question-based. “What’s the best flooring for a rowhouse in Philadelphia?” “How long does hardwood installation take?” “Which flooring company near me handles both residential and commercial jobs?” These are the exact queries where AEO gives you a competitive edge. When your site answers those questions better than anyone else’s, AI tools cite you — and homeowners call you.

According to Google Search Central, structured, clearly written content is the primary signal for featured snippet and AI overview eligibility. That is the foundation of every AEO strategy we build.

How AEO Differs from the SEO You Are Already Doing

You may already have a decent Google Business Profile and a website that ranks on page one for a few terms. That is a good foundation. But AEO is a separate layer on top of traditional SEO, and it requires different content architecture.

SEO optimizes pages to rank. AEO optimizes content to be quoted. The difference shows up in how you write headings, how you structure your FAQ sections, how concise and direct your answers are, and whether your site uses schema markup that tells search engines exactly what type of content each block represents.

A flooring company doing SEO alone might rank number four for “hardwood floor installation Philadelphia.” A company doing AEO might own the featured snippet above the entire results page — without necessarily ranking number one. That visibility advantage converts at a higher rate because users trust the cited answer.

What an AEO Strategy Looks Like for a Philadelphia Flooring Company

A well-built AEO strategy for a flooring contractor in Philadelphia has several moving parts, all working together.

Structured FAQ content: Pages organized around real questions homeowners in Philadelphia ask — about cost, timelines, product types, and neighborhood-specific considerations like working in older rowhouse construction or around historic preservation requirements in areas near Old City.

Schema markup: Adding FAQ schema, LocalBusiness schema, and Service schema to your pages so search engines can parse your content correctly and surface it in AI overviews and featured snippets.

Conversational content tone: Writing in the same natural language that voice search and AI tools use. Short, direct answers followed by supporting detail — not keyword-stuffed paragraphs written for crawlers.

Local specificity: Content that names real Philadelphia neighborhoods, addresses real local conditions (like the prevalence of older subfloors in pre-war rowhouses), and references local service areas including suburbs like Bala Cynwyd and Havertown.

How is AEO different from SEO for a flooring contractor?

SEO helps your pages rank in search results. AEO helps your content get quoted as the answer above or instead of those results. For a flooring contractor, AEO means writing structured, question-and-answer content with schema markup so AI tools and voice assistants cite your business directly when homeowners ask flooring questions.

Does my Philadelphia flooring company need a new website for AEO?

Not necessarily. AEO improvements can often be made to your existing site by restructuring page content, adding FAQ sections, and implementing schema markup. A full rebuild may be beneficial if your site has poor technical foundations, but many flooring companies see meaningful AEO gains through targeted content and schema updates alone.

How long does it take to see results from AEO in Philadelphia?

AEO results can appear faster than traditional SEO because featured snippets and AI overviews do not require you to rank number one first. Some structured content updates result in snippet appearances within a few weeks of indexing. A fuller strategy that builds authority across multiple pages typically shows compounding results over two to four months.
